Herne has a population of 172,108, making it the 46th largest place we list in Germany. It is in North Rhine-Westphalia.

Herne holds 0.21% of Germany's 83,644,258 people. Berlin, the largest place we list there, is 20 times its size. Twenty years earlier the World Gazetteer recorded 173,122, almost unchanged.
